Ausschreibungsbeschreibung
Vollständige Beschreibung anzeigenBeschreibung einklappen
UNOG is seeking qualified and certified Ross Video partners for the provision of warranty, maintenance, technical support, and associated services for the following Ross Video systems installed and operated within the United Nations broadcast and webcast facilities in Geneva: • Two (2) Ross broadcast video matrices/routers • Two (2) Ross broadcast video mixers/switchers The scope of services shall include, but not limited to: • Technical support services; • Incident management and resolution• Replacement hardware/components; • Software and firmware updates • Maintenance reports • Preventive maintenance documentation • Escalation and support contact procedures The aim is to etablish a five-year contract as from 1 January 2027 (3+2)

Dublin City CouncilDublinLeasing, Maintenance and support of on street parking for pay and display machines for Dublin City Council. This was done as a Voluntary Ex Ante Transparency Notice for Direct Award of Contract for Leasing, Maintenance and Support of On-Street Parking Pay & Display Ticket Machines Description: Dublin City Council has invoked Article 32.2 (b) for a derogation from tendering where the works, supplies or services can be provided only by a particular economic operator. Dublin City Council has directly awarded a contract for the continued leasing, maintenance and support of its existing fleet of on-street parking Pay & Display ticket machines for a period of 12 months, with the option to extend for two further periods of 3 months each if required, at a value of €3,500,000. The current supplier, UTS Technologies Ltd. owns the installed machines and is the only party capable of maintaining, operating and supporting them during this interim period. This direct award is necessary to ensure the continued delivery of critical public services while a full procurement process is conducted for a new long-term contract. That procurement process is expected to take approximately 12 months to complete, including planning, tendering, evaluation and implementation. The direct award will ensure service continuity, avoid disruption to parking operations and allow for the orderly implementation of the future contract. Aug.The contractor shall provide flexible, demand-driven technical assistance services to support the implementation of the programme "Improved Service Delivery for Citizens in Cambodia II (ISD II)" during the project´s implementation period. Services will be delivered through the mobilisation and management of predominantly short-term national and international experts as well as one senior international long-term advisor. Assignments will be agreed with GIZ under a defined mobilisation procedure and aligned with the programme"s annual operational planning. The scope of services is structured along the following indicative work packages aligned to the output structure of ISD II: WP1.1 - OWSO Service Innovations Provision of technical advisory services to assess, modernise and introduce innovations in One Window Service Office (OWSO) service delivery processes. This includes process diagnostics, development and piloting of digital and administrative innovations (e.g. workflow optimisation, digital tools, mobile services), change management support, and documentation of lessons learned for scaling. WP1.2 - Service Improvement Planning and Demonstration Projects Advisory support to selected Districts and Municipalities (DMs) for the development, endorsement and implementation of participatory, evidence-based and climate-sensitive service improvement plans in selected sectors (e.g. waste management, irrigation, social services). This includes design and implementation support for demonstration measures and documentation of results for replication. WP2.1 - Organisational and HR Strengthening Technical and process advisory services to strengthen organisational structures, internal processes, leadership and human resource management of selected DMs. This includes organisational diagnostics, implementation of improvement measures, gender-responsive HR approaches, and support to women"s leadership. WP2.2 - Planning and Budgeting Strengthening Advisory support to improve planning and budgeting systems of DMs, including participatory and climate-sensitive investment planning, alignment between medium-term and annual budgets, and development and application of practical planning and budgeting tools. WP3.1 - National Participation and Social Accountability Frameworks Provision of technical and strategic advisory services to national partner institutions (e.g. NCDD-S, Ministry of Interior) to strengthen legal, regulatory and institutional frameworks for participation and accountability at DM level. This includes analysis of existing mechanisms, development of reform proposals, and facilitation of consultations. WP3.2 - DM-Level Participation and Accountability Operational advisory support to DMs and relevant stakeholders to strengthen the application of participation and accountability mechanisms in service delivery and planning processes. This may include methodological support to civil society organisations and piloting of integrated accountability workflows, including digital formats where appropriate. WP4.1 - Peer-Learning Networks Technical and process advisory services to establish and institutionalise intra- and inter-provincial peer-learning networks among DMs. This includes design and facilitation of exchange formats, documentation of good practices, and development of scaling products. WP4.2 - Institutionalised Training and E-Learning Support to training institutions (e.g. National School of Local Administration - NASLA) to develop, pilot and institutionalise structured, needs-based training and e-learning formats aligned with lessons generated under ISD II. WP5.1 - Strategic and Legal Reform Advice (NP-2) Provision of technical advice to national partner institutions (e.g. NCDD-S, Ministry of Interior, Ministry of Economy and Finance) on selected implementation issues related to decentralization reform, including fiscal decentralization, non-tax revenues, and regulatory or policy adjustments. WP5.2 - Multi-Level Dialogue and Policy Uptake Technical and procedural support to structure and facilitate multi-level dialogue processes between subnational and national stakeholders. This includes systematisation of evidence from implementation, development of policy briefs and proposals, and documentation of follow-up actions. WP0 - Project Implementation Support (Cross-Cutting) Provision of cross-cutting support services to ensure effective implementation of ISD II. This includes i) Support to the operationalisation of monitoring and evaluation systems; ii) Facilitation and moderation of workshops and coordination meetings; iii) Organisational development and team support measures; iv) Quality assurance and support to results-based reporting; v) Flexible and timely mobilisation and management of short-term experts. The list of work packages is indicative and may be adjusted in line with programme needs. The contractor shall ensure: - High-quality expert selection and management; - High degree of flexibility and adaptability - Integration of cross-cutting principles (gender equality, Leave No One Behind, climate sensitivity, digitalisation, conflict sensitivity); - Effective coordination with GIZ and partner institutions; - Results-based monitoring and reporting in line with contractual requirements.
